Upgrades to the compliance management suite include a new accreditation module, numerous training courses and an integration with ADP's HR platform
REDLANDS, Calif. - Californer -- MedTrainer, the creator of the only all-in-one learning, compliance, accreditation and credentialing management suite, has been named the Best Compliance Management Solution Provider in the 2020 MedTech Breakthrough Awards. This marks the second year that MedTrainer has been recognized by the prestigious awards program, which honors top companies, people, platforms and products for excellence and innovation in health, fitness and medical technology.
The MedTech Breakthrough Awards commended MedTrainer for recent upgrades to its compliance management platform, including:
• New training courses: To help facilities keep up with requirements from accreditation and regulatory bodies, MedTrainer added numerous new courses to its learning management system (LMS), including training to support lifesaving support initiatives, a wound care series for clinicians focused on continuum of care, an AMA category 1 approved Opioid Provider series for prescription best practices, and hours of content targeted to ASCs and long-term care facilities.

• A new accreditation module: MedTrainer's newest feature is an accreditation management module. Facilities can create custom profiles to manage requirements for accreditation agencies, such as AAAASF, AAAHC and the Joint Commission. The system immediately alerts administrators if there is any value out of compliance or missing data. It can be programmed to automatically send reports to the Governing Board for review and approval.
• MedTrainer's Connector with ADP Workforce Now: MedTrainer recently joined the ADP Marketplace with the MedTrainer Connector for ADP Workforce Now®, ADP's human resources platform. Customers can automatically sync personnel information between both systems, reducing administrative time. New hires are automatically assigned necessary training, and employees no longer with the organization can be easily removed.
"It is no secret that healthcare industry regulations change continuously and can be incredibly complex," said Jorge Fernandez, COO, MedTrainer. "At the same time, it is important that organizations stay compliant with federal and state regulatory changes, and we are committed to simplifying the end-to-end compliance management process, helping our customers navigate through the complexities so that they can focus primarily on their patient care. With this 2020 MedTech Breakthrough Award, we proudly stand out as an innovator and leader in the rapidly growing industry of healthcare technology."
